Hebrew Word Study

The meaning of הוֹלֵלָה

Understanding hôwlêlâh reveals the original theological depth often simplified in translation.

Definition

feminine active participle of הָלַל madness. - folly 1) madness

Scripture References

Occurrences in the Bible

4 total references
ReferenceText
Ecclesiastes 1:17

And I gave my heart to know wisdom, and to know madness and folly: I perceived that this also is vexation of spirit.

Word: הוֹלֵלָה (hôwlêlâh)
Ecclesiastes 2:12

And I turned myself to behold wisdom, and madness, and folly: for what can the man do that cometh after the king? even that which hath been already done.

Word: הוֹלֵלָה (hôwlêlâh)
Ecclesiastes 7:25

I applied mine heart to know, and to search, and to seek out wisdom, and the reason of things, and to know the wickedness of folly, even of foolishness and madness:

Word: הוֹלֵלָה (hôwlêlâh)
Ecclesiastes 9:3

This is an evil among all things that are done under the sun, that there is one event unto all: yea, also the heart of the sons of men is full of evil, and madness is in their heart while they live, and after that they go to the dead.

Word: הוֹלֵלָה (hôwlêlâh)
